What is Goethe C2?
The Goethe C2 exam is the highest level of efficiency certification used by the Goethe-Institut, a worldwide cultural organization of the Federal Republic of Germany. The C2 level represents the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R), which represents an expert command of the language. Achieving a C2 certification indicates that a person can comprehending practically everything they read and hear in German, along with efficiently summarizing details from various spoken and composed sources.

Structure of the Goethe C2 Exam
The Goethe C2 evaluation is divided into 4 components that examine the prospect's efficiency in numerous elements of the language:

Listening Comprehension (Hörverstehen): This area checks the ability to understand spoken German through numerous audio recordings, consisting of conversations, lectures, and discussions.

Reading Comprehension (Leseverstehen): Candidates check out a series of texts such as posts, essays, and literary excerpts, then respond to questions to show their understanding.

Composed Expression (Schriftlicher Ausdruck): In this part of the exam, prospects should produce written content based on provided prompts. This evaluates not just vocabulary and grammar however likewise coherence and argumentative abilities.

Oral Expression (Mündlicher Ausdruck): This element requires candidates to participate in a discussion with an examiner, simulating real-life interactions. Prospects need to display fluency, vocabulary, and the ability to articulate complex ideas.

Each area is thoroughly created to measure specific competencies, ensuring a detailed assessment of a prospect's language skills.

Frequently Asked Questions About Goethe C2What is the duration of the Goethe C2 exam?
The total period of the Goethe C2 exam is approximately 5-6 hours, consisting of breaks in between the areas.
How can I sign up for the Goethe C2 exam?
Candidates can register for the exam on the Goethe-Institut's official site. It is advisable to examine for offered dates and areas, as they vary by region.
What is the passing rating for Goethe C2?
The Goethe C2 exam is graded on a scale, with 60 points typically being the minimum passing rating, however requirements may differ based upon the organization or function for which the certificate is being looked for.
Is the Goethe C2 certificate valid worldwide?
Yes, the Goethe C2 certificate is acknowledged globally, making it an important credential for academic and expert pursuits in any country.
For how long is the Goethe C2 certificate legitimate?
There is no expiration date for the Goethe C2 accreditation. However, organizations may require recent proficiency proof depending upon their policies.
